What to Expect
This 3-day Floorwork Femme Intensive is designed for beginner and first-time dancers looking to build confidence, technique, and foundational movement through focused training and guided repetition.
Through conditioning, drills, choreography, and creative exploration, dancers will develop stronger movement awareness, fluidity, and performance quality in a supportive, judgement-free environment.
With a limited group size, dancers receive individual feedback, detailed guidance, and space to refine movement with clarity, safety, and intention.

about the intructor
Yasmeen Maldonado is a multidisciplinary dancer, aerialist, and choreographer whose work bridges classical technique with contemporary and sensual movement quality.
Based in Bali, she performs with Drip Productions, La Joia Cabaret, and RévARTE Entertainment, and teaches heels and movement artistry at Drip Studio.
Her approach to training is rooted in clarity and intention — breaking down technique in a way that makes dancers feel supported, capable, and grounded in their movement. She is passionate about building foundations that last, helping dancers move with assurance and artistic depth beyond choreography.
